首页 > 解决方案 > 为什么在使用嵌套组件时没有在 p 标签上应用 css?

问题描述

你能告诉我为什么 css 不应用于 p 标签吗?我有嵌套组件。现在我想在内部组件元素中添加 css。但是颜色属性没有应用为什么?这是我的代码

.a p {
  color: blue;
}

.a .test{
  color: blue;
}

https://stackblitz.com/edit/angular-f99kxh?file=src%2Fapp%2Fhello.css

标签: cssangular

解决方案


您可以使用::ng-deep来获取内部元素。

.a ::ng-deep p {
  color: green !important;
}

更新堆栈闪电战


推荐阅读